Fall enrollment for new students is underway for the teaching team at Cadence Academy Preschool, a private, faith-based preschool in Murfreesboro. The Cadence program is designed to stimulate a child’s curiosity and instill strong moral values. Their specialized curriculum uses Bible stories, songs and values-based lessons to build foundational skills for reading, writing, math and science.
Murfreesboro City Lifestyle asked Cadence teachers what they enjoy most about the academy's approach, students and opportunities to help youngsters thrive in life.

The Cadence infant care program embraces children starting at the age of six weeks up to 12 months. The Cadence toddler care program is for children starting at 12 months up to 2 years old. The pre-Kindergarten program invites children starting at 4 years up to 5 years old. Additionally, the Cadence team offers customized programs for summer and spring breaks for those 3 to 4 years old, and for school-age children, 5 to 12 years old.
